Transaction 228a81e75dcd59dae85413bd50e583f186fc64cbe7916a86b909c16ecd153fb4
1 Input
2 Outputs
- 228a81e75dcd59dae85413bd50e583f186fc64cbe7916a86b909c16ecd153fb4:0
- 228a81e75dcd59dae85413bd50e583f186fc64cbe7916a86b909c16ecd153fb4:1
value 731300
address 3KCk7PjJjZAXadDihVPd2LjXqi3vhzmDu3
value 42279983
address 1MVkh43xif2bQxR9PYcHY92yu8Qth8wvdi